It is located 200 m north of the village of Degirmenler; 15 km north of the province of Erzurum. It is a rounded mound measuring 60 m in diameter. The mound is densely destructed. It is located between Karaz Höyük and Güzelova Höyügü and close to the Umudum Tepe; where the Urartian rock tombs were found. Numerous Karaz pottery was encountered. It takes place in the registered archaeological sites list prepared by Ministry of Culture and Tourism. |
